Romanian Constitutional Court To Rule On Magistrates Council New Member List Jan 19

The Romanian Constitutional Court will rule on a notification brought to the recently validated list of new High Council of Magistrates (CSM) members on January 19.

The notification was submitted at the Constitutional Court on December 23 by 30 ruling democrat liberal senators.

On December 22, 2010, the Senate validated with 64 to 60 votes the list of the new members of the High Council of Magistrates.

Democrat liberals said during debates they oppose to the validation of the list, arguing that judges Lidia Barbulescu and Dan Lupascu, as well as prosecutor Dan Chiujdea - who had also been elected CSM members in 2004 - cannot be reelected.

Law 317/2004 regulating the High Council of Magistrates, which was amended in 2005, states that CSM members are elected to a six-year term and cannot be reelected.

The Constitution reads that CSM members are elected to a six-year term. It does not mention issues regarding reelection or prolonging the term.
